在当今数字化时代,大数据已经成为企业决策和市场竞争的关键因素。云原生数据湖作为一种新兴的数据存储和处理技术,正逐渐成为高效管理大数据的最佳策略。本文将深入探讨云原生数据湖的概念、优势、应用场景以及实施策略。
云原生数据湖的概念
云原生数据湖是一种基于云平台的数据存储架构,它将数据存储在对象存储系统中,以原始格式存储,不进行任何转换或结构化处理。用户可以根据需要随时对数据进行查询、分析和处理。
云原生数据湖的优势
1. 高效存储
云原生数据湖采用对象存储技术,具有高扩展性、低成本和易于管理等特点。与传统的关系型数据库相比,云原生数据湖可以存储海量数据,且无需担心存储空间的限制。
2. 高效处理
云原生数据湖支持多种数据处理技术,如Hadoop、Spark等,可以满足不同场景下的数据处理需求。同时,数据湖中的数据以原始格式存储,便于后续的数据分析和挖掘。
3. 高度兼容
云原生数据湖可以与多种数据源进行集成,如关系型数据库、NoSQL数据库、日志文件等,方便用户进行数据迁移和整合。
4. 安全可靠
云原生数据湖采用云平台的安全机制,如数据加密、访问控制等,确保数据的安全性和可靠性。
云原生数据湖的应用场景
1. 大数据分析
云原生数据湖可以存储海量数据,便于企业进行大数据分析,挖掘数据价值,为企业决策提供有力支持。
2. 数据仓库
云原生数据湖可以作为数据仓库的替代方案,存储企业内部和外部数据,为业务部门提供数据支持。
3. 实时数据处理
云原生数据湖可以与实时数据处理技术相结合,实现实时数据采集、存储和处理,满足企业对实时数据的处理需求。
4. 机器学习
云原生数据湖可以存储大量数据,为机器学习提供数据基础,提高模型训练效果。
云原生数据湖的实施策略
1. 确定数据湖架构
根据企业需求,选择合适的云原生数据湖架构,如Hadoop、Spark等。
2. 数据迁移和整合
将现有数据迁移到云原生数据湖,并进行数据整合,确保数据的一致性和准确性。
3. 数据治理
建立数据治理体系,对数据进行分类、标签、清洗等操作,提高数据质量。
4. 数据安全
采用云平台的安全机制,确保数据的安全性和可靠性。
5. 数据分析与应用
利用云原生数据湖进行数据分析,挖掘数据价值,为企业决策提供支持。
总之,云原生数据湖作为一种高效存储与处理大数据的最佳策略,具有广泛的应用前景。企业应积极探索云原生数据湖的应用,提升数据管理能力,实现数据驱动业务发展。
